Residential slab construction involves pouring a solid concrete foundation directly on the ground to support a building’s structure. This process typically includes preparing the site, installing necessary reinforcements, and then pouring and finishing the concrete slab. It creates a stable, level base that helps ensure the longevity and durability of a home’s foundation. Local contractors who specialize in slab construction can handle everything from site assessment and excavation to the final finishing touches, making it easier for homeowners to establish a solid foundation for their property.

This service is especially valuable in addressing problems related to unstable or poorly constructed foundations, which can lead to uneven floors, cracks, or shifting walls. A properly installed concrete slab provides a uniform support system that minimizes the risk of future structural issues. It also helps prevent moisture intrusion and pest infiltration, common concerns in areas with fluctuating ground conditions. Homeowners who notice signs of foundation settling or cracking in their existing structures may find that slab replacement or reinforcement by experienced contractors can restore stability and protect their investment.

Residential slab construction is often used for a variety of property types, including new homes, additions, garages, and outdoor patios. It is a practical choice for homes built on level ground or in areas where a crawl space or basement isn’t feasible. Many homeowners opt for slab foundations when building in regions with stable soil conditions or when seeking a straightforward, cost-effective foundation option. Service providers can evaluate the site’s specific needs and recommend the most suitable slab construction solutions to ensure the property’s long-term stability.

The overview below groups typical Residential Slab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Henderson County,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or slab repairs or patching in Henderson County range from $250-$600,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end for more extensive work.

Standard New Slab Installation - Installing a new residential slab usually costs between $3,000 and $7,000, covering materials, preparation, and labor. Most projects in this category are priced within this range, with larger or more complex jobs potentially exceeding $8,000.

Full Slab Replacement - Replacing an existing slab can range from $6,000 to $15,000 or more, especially for larger or customized projects. Many homeowners see costs in the middle of this range, while highly detailed or extensive replacements may push higher.

Custom or Complex Projects - Large-scale or intricate slab constructions, such as decorative or reinforced slabs, can reach $20,000+ depending on design and site conditions. These projects are less common and typically fall into the upper-tier cost spectrum handled by specialized local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in residential slab construction? Residential slab construction typically includes site preparation, foundation excavation, forming, pouring concrete, and finishing the slab to ensure a level and durable surface for building structures.

Are there different types of slabs used in residential construction? Yes, common types include monolithic slabs, which are poured in one pour, and post-tensioned slabs, which incorporate reinforcement for added strength, depending on the project requirements.

What factors should be considered when planning a residential slab? Important considerations include soil conditions, drainage, slab thickness, reinforcement needs, and local building codes to ensure a stable and long-lasting foundation.
